In 2020-2021, 683 people earned their degree in literature, making the major the 264th most popular in the United States. In 2019-2020, literature graduates who were awarded their degree in 2017-2019, earned an average of $26,788 and had an average of $26,372 in loans still to pay off.

Across New York, there were 288 literature graduates with average earnings and debt of $29,432 and $24,167 respectively. At the bachelor’s degree level specifically, there were 230 literature graduates with average earnings and debt of $39,555 and $23,635 respectively.
